编写一个html页面要求有时间日期年月日星期几还有到今年结束还有几天
时间: 2023-06-13 22:02:03 浏览: 200
可以使用JavaScript来实现这个功能。以下是一个简单的示例HTML页面:
```html
<!DOCTYPE html>
<html>
<head>
<title>日期时间示例</title>
<meta charset="UTF-8">
<script type="text/javascript">
// 获取当前日期时间
var now = new Date();
// 获取当前年月日
var year = now.getFullYear();
var month = now.getMonth() + 1;
var day = now.getDate();
var week = now.getDay();
// 定义星期几的数组
var weekday = ["日", "一", "二", "三", "四", "五", "六"];
// 显示日期时间
window.onload = function() {
document.getElementById("datetime").innerHTML = year + "年" + month + "月" + day + "日 星期" + weekday[week];
document.getElementById("daysleft").innerHTML = getDaysLeft();
}
// 计算到今年结束还有多少天
function getDaysLeft() {
var endOfYear = new Date(year, 11, 31);
var diff = endOfYear.getTime() - now.getTime();
var daysLeft = Math.floor(diff / (1000 * 60 * 60 * 24));
return "距离今年结束还有 " + daysLeft + " 天";
}
</script>
</head>
<body>
<p id="datetime"></p>
<p id="daysleft"></p>
</body>
</html>
```
在这个示例中,我们使用了JavaScript的Date对象来获取当前的日期时间,并且计算出到今年结束还有多少天。然后,我们将这些信息显示在HTML页面上,通过innerHTML属性来改变元素的内容。最终,页面会显示当前的日期时间和到今年结束还有多少天。
阅读全文